How long do I need to be at Paris Airport (CDG-Roissy-Charles de Gaulle) before my flight?
Airports generally suggest arriving at the check-in counter at least one hour before departure for domestic flights. That said, if you've got checked baggage, it's a good idea to get there sooner than this. If you're flying internationally, it's essential to arrive at the departures hall at least three hours before your flight departs to allow for security screening and passport control. It's a good idea to give yourself even more time if you're flying during the busy season.
What airline is UX?
The IATA code for Air Europa is UX. The International Air Transport Association (IATA) assigns airlines a two-letter code to simplify and standardize identification and communications.
What is CDG?
Airports across the globe are known by a specific three-letter geocode called an IATA code; CDG is the IATA code for Roissy-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G). Created by the International Air Transport Association, these codes play a pivotal role in the aviation industry and are mainly used for ticketing purposes.
